Maybe I'm being naive...but - I thought the honest and decent licenced Rotax FR125 rebuilders could and would only put an engine together made of standard unmodified parts with standard unmodified gaskets so could not adjust squish UNLESS he selected parts with particular dimensions to give a particular result???? Hence the term FICHE (bring selected standard parts together in the best way to combine manufacturing tolerances to come as close to the ideal as possible) and not BLUEPRINT (adjust to optimal manufacturing spec using methods including machining) or TUNE (Go beyond manufacturing spec tolerance with machining, materials upgrade etc to get best result for the specific application you need) In any case, IMHO the squish of the FR125 (over 1mm)is so far away from anything like a real performance 125cc engine tolerance (0.4 to 0.6mm depending on stroke, revs and quality of kit)that this was not the main improvement to focus on? If I'm wrong, and its OK to use gaskets of varying thickness, please tell me as I must be missing a trick here !
